Output 24db10255eee96037336cda994e40ec626d7bfdc733131657828085fa8156e04:0
- value
- 18904
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d695ae1105cfdd9f73c44e409bd6fccc9f168fe0 OP_EQUAL
- address
- 3MFdqYJZttyGhwyKyKrrw76hQ6xvbQXURk
- transaction
- 24db10255eee96037336cda994e40ec626d7bfdc733131657828085fa8156e04
- spent
- true